Liberal Senator Gary Humphries is a few days late on the story but is using fighting talk in defence of his post office at Parliament House (and also the one in Belconnen).
“This is totally unacceptable. There has been next to no consultation with the community,” Senator Gary Humphries said today.
“Post Offices are very important service providers to our local community on which many people rely.
“It’s frankly, not good enough to just close the doors and to hope no-one notices.
“Australia Post must halt the closures until our community has had a chance to have their say,” Senator Humphries concluded.
